Send Flowers to the Family Offer Condolences or MemoryELIZABETH ANN DAVIS (nee GORDON) It is with great sadness and heavy hearts that we announce the sudden passing of Elizabeth Ann Davis. "Betty" as she was lovingly known was born September 8, 1930 in Dingwall, Scotland, departed this life and entered into the arms of Jesus on July 4, 2013, with her family by her side. Betty leaves to mourn her son Fraser (Carla), grandchildren Colin, Lauren, Michael and Mathew; daughter Iona (David), grandchildren, Danielle (Richard), great-granddaughter Sarah, and Michelle and great-grandson Miles; and daughter Lesley (Darrell), grandchildren Benjamin (Katlynd), Ashley and Jordan. Betty was an independent and determined woman who immigrated to Winnipeg in 1957 to start a new life. Betty was a pioneer of her time in that she was a single parent raising her children instilling in them her deep value of education and hard work. Betty was a hard worker and a fast learner. Betty worked for the University of Manitoba as an Administrative Assistant for the Department of Anesthesia for 25 years. She was a fun loving mother and friend who knew how to liven up the room with her sharp wit and humour. The door of Betty's home was always open and she never knew a stranger. She made fast friends with everyone. Betty was a gifted and eloquent conversationalist who attracted friends everywhere she went. She was highly sociable. Betty was a member of the West End Senior's Centre, Fraternal Order of Eagles, and Member of the St. James Legion #4. She was honoured as she was just recently commemorated on her 1000 hours of volunteer service at the Deer Lodge Centre where she would play the piano to lift the spirits of those around her.
